Paver Driveway Construction Questions
What types of pavers are used for driveways? Common options include concrete, brick, and natural stone, each offering different aesthetic and durability benefits.
Can paver driveways be installed over existing surfaces? Yes, pavers can often be installed over existing concrete or asphalt with proper preparation.
How long does a paver driveway typically last? When properly installed and maintained, paver driveways can last several decades.
Are paver driveways suitable for heavy vehicles? Yes, paver driveways are designed to support the weight of most vehicles, including trucks and SUVs.
